Detailed Product Description


 SVC Series High Accuracy Full-auto AC Voltage stabilizer, one series of our main products are such constructed that they composed of contact type self-coupling voltage regulator, servo motor, automatic control circuit, etc. When the voltage of the network is not steady of the load varies, the automatic sampling control circuit makes a signal to drive the servo motor to adjust the position of the carbon brush of the self-coupling voltage regulator so to have the output voltage regulated to the rating and to obtain the steady state.
